The late American actor James Gandolfini continues to be an icon for his portrayal of Tony Soprano, the crime boss in the famous TV series 'The Sopranos'. However, did you know that Gandolfini was also a huge watch enthusiast? In this photo taken in the early 2000s, he can be seen wearing a Rolex Submariner Date in stainless steel with a black dial which perfectly matched his style as a tough and powerful character.

While the watch on the right is a newer model, it's interesting to note that Gandolfini's Rolex Submariner is known to have been stolen by the paramedic who attended to him during his fatal heart attack. It's a tragic loss for both his family and fans who admire his great talent and sense of style.

But the story doesn't end there. Despite the unfortunate incident, the Rolex Submariner continues to be a symbol of timeless style and craftsmanship. In fact, this model has been a favorite among watch enthusiasts and collectors for many years. Its durability, accuracy, and classic design have made it a favorite among divers, military personnel, and of course, celebrities like James Gandolfini.
